Comprehending the Root Causes Of Basement Flooding in Des Moines



Although Basement flooding can occur in different regions, understanding the certain reasons in Des Moines is crucial for effective prevention. The local environment, characterized by significant rains and periodic tornados, often causes raised water degrees in the soil bordering homes. Poor drainage systems can worsen this issue, permitting water to pool near structures. Additionally, maturing infrastructure, such as split structures or degrading wall surfaces, can allow water breach throughout heavy precipitation. Sometimes, inappropriate landscaping, consisting of sloping that routes water towards your home, can better add to flooding threats. Melting snow in the spring can cause fast water buildup, overwhelming drainage systems. Determining these unique variables is vital for house owners who want to minimize the danger of Basement flooding, allowing them to take proactive steps customized to their particular environment. Comprehending these reasons prepares for establishing effective prevention approaches.

Sump Pump Installment



A reputable sump pump setup acts as a crucial component in Basement waterproofing solutions, successfully handling excess water and stopping flooding. This system operates by gathering water that collects in a sump basin, usually situated in the cheapest component of the Basement. When water levels rise, the sump pump triggers, directing the water far from the home via a discharge pipe. Appropriate installment includes choosing the best pump capability based on the dimension of the Basement and the possible water influx. In addition, a battery back-up system can guarantee functionality throughout power failures. Normal maintenance is vital to maintain peak efficiency, permitting home owners to keep a safe and completely dry living setting, ultimately shielding their home from water damage and architectural problems.


Wall Split Repair



While water infiltration through wall cracks can endanger the honesty of a cellar, efficient wall crack repair service provides an important option in keeping a completely dry environment. This procedure normally involves recognizing the resource of the water breach and examining the extent of the cracks. Usual approaches include injecting polyurethane foam or epoxy resin into the fractures, which expands and secures the spaces, preventing more dampness infiltration. In addition, surface sealants can be put on improve waterproofing. Regular evaluations and upkeep of the repaired locations are crucial to guarantee enduring outcomes. Exterior Waterproofing Methods



Various exterior waterproofing methods are readily available to shield basements like this from water intrusion and damages. One efficient method entails the application of waterproof finishes to the outside wall surfaces. These coverings create a barrier that avoids wetness from seeping with the structure. Additionally, setting up water drainage systems, such as French drains, assists redirect water away from the home's structure, lowering the risk of flooding. Grading useful reference the landscape design to incline far from your home is one more important method, guaranteeing that rainwater moves away as opposed to merging near the structure. The setup of downspout expansions can better direct rain away from the Basement. Regular upkeep of downspouts and seamless gutters is necessary to prevent blockages that can result in overflow. Collectively, these outside waterproofing techniques supply a considerable strategy for safeguarding basements against the damaging effects of water breach, inevitably preserving the integrity of the home.


Sump Pumps: A Trick Element





Sump pumps play a crucial function in Basement waterproofing, complementing exterior approaches by handling excess water that may still build up underground. These devices are usually set up in a sump pit, where water accumulates before being drained to an assigned drain area, avoiding flooding and water damage.


Property owners may choose between pedestal and submersible sump pumps, each offering distinct advantages. Completely submersible pumps run quietly beneath the water's surface area, while pedestal pumps are simpler to service because of their above-ground motor.


Normal maintenance is vital for guaranteeing peak performance, including checking the pump's operation and cleaning up the sump pit. In areas like Des Moines, where hefty rainfall is typical, a dependable sump pump system can greatly decrease the danger of water-related concerns. Inevitably, investing in a quality sump pump is a positive procedure that safeguards a home's foundation and inside from potential water damages.


Drainage Solutions for Effective Water Administration



Reliable water monitoring in cellars often depends upon the implementation of properly designed drainage systems. These systems play an important role in routing water far from the foundation, consequently preventing wetness accumulation and prospective structural damage. Usual elements of reliable drainage systems include French drains pipes, which consist of perforated pipes hidden in crushed rock, enabling water to flow away from the Basement area efficiently.


In addition, surface area drains pipes can be set up to capture rain runoff, avoiding it from merging around the structure. Appropriate grading of the landscape is important too; sloping the ground far from the home help in carrying water far from susceptible areas. Normal upkeep of these systems is vital to assure their efficiency, as debris can block water circulation. Regularly Asked Inquiries



For How Long Does Basement Waterproofing Normally Last?



Basement waterproofing normally lasts between 10 to twenty years, relying on aspects such as the products used, regional environment problems, and maintenance carried out. Regular maintenances can extend the effectiveness of these solutions significantly.


Can I Waterproof My Basement Myself?



Yes, a person can waterproof their Basement themselves, provided they have the necessary skills and devices. It's essential to extensively research materials and techniques to ensure lasting and effective outcomes in stopping water invasion.

What Is the Average Cost of Basement Waterproofing?



The typical expense of Basement waterproofing commonly ranges from $1,500 to $5,000, depending upon elements like the degree of water damages, picked products, and the intricacy of the required options for reliable wetness control.

Exist Any Upkeep Requirements After Waterproofing?



After waterproofing, routine upkeep includes evaluating for leaks or splits, making certain water drainage systems operate correctly, and checking sump pumps. Regular assessments help prevent future problems and keep the performance of the waterproofing service.


Exactly How Can I Inform if My Basement Requirements Waterproofing?



Indicators suggesting a basement requires waterproofing consist of persistent dampness, water stains on wall surfaces, mildewy smells, mold and mildew development, and splits in the foundation. Checking these elements can help identify if waterproofing measures are needed for protection.
